Sustainability
Sustainability is a core part of WFW’s responsible business strategy. As part of this commitment, we have chosen a building that reflects our approach.
Designed as a high-quality, low-carbon office environment, 25 Moorgate incorporates renewable energy sources, energy-efficient building systems, water conservation measures and extensive green spaces that promote biodiversity.
The building has achieved leading sustainability and wellbeing credentials, including:
- BREEAM Outstanding, the highest rating within the BREEAM sustainability assessment framework;
- pre-certification for WELL, with a target to achieve Platinum, the highest level of the WELL Building Standard; and
- a targeted 4.5-star NABERS rating, which measures building performance across energy, water, waste and indoor environmental quality.
Together, these features support a more sustainable working environment for our people and clients, while reflecting WFW’s broader commitment to responsible business.
